Solid upgrade from V30i's
Had V30i's and loved them but lost an earbud and was close to buying a second set but decided to try these.Overall audio is definitely improved all around, low end is more pronounced but also the mids/highs feel clearer. Turning on the high bass mode is silly amounts of bass that will vibrate the earbud against your ear. I love audio but I'm not super tuned into things so definitely lean more on other reviews for a better idea of the audio quality.The rotation adjust is really nice and helps fit, my left ear is a bit different to my right and the V30 never sat perfect but with these I can adjust it way better so it's a better more comfortable fit. My only gripe is I wish the 'clicks' were a bit more rigid, when taking them out of the case I often click them accidentally and need to reclick them to the right setting. It's very easy and quick to do even with one hand, but would like if they stayed in each 'click' a bit better, once on though they never move and are very stable, I mountain bike with them and they don't budge.Battery life is exceptional, I've never had an earbud die, and the case lasts me weeks between charges.Case is also way better being metal instead of plastic and a better shape being less noticeable in the pocket thanks to the thinner design. with a hinge that is less likely to pop open on dropping, though still happens on occasion.I was a bit hesitant on the price compared to how cheap the V30i's were but for me the V30i's were a great earbud to try an open ear design and these are a pretty significant upgrade over them. For just the audio quality increase I wouldn't justify the price, (while definitely better) but with the better adjustable fit, really great battery life, and better case that I can fit in any jeans and not notice it was worth the increase in price for me.
